Evaluation of Treated Locations

Upon conclusion of the mold removal procedure, a thorough evaluation of the dealt with locations is critical to guarantee the performance of the remediation initiatives. This inspection offers as an important action in the post-remediation phase to verify that the mold removal and cleaning treatments succeeded in eliminating the mold problem and recovering a safe indoor atmosphere. The inspection ought to be carried out by certified specialists that have the know-how to assess the remediated areas diligently.

These consist of aesthetic analyses to inspect for any indicators of mold development or water damages, dampness degrees to verify that the location is completely dry and totally free of excess humidity that might promote mold and mildew re-growth, and air high quality testing to make sure that the indoor air is secure to breathe. In addition, the assessment may entail utilizing specialized tools such as dampness meters and thermal imaging video cameras to detect concealed mold or wetness pockets that could lead to future mold troubles if left unattended.

Wetness Control Actions

Effective moisture control procedures are essential for stopping mold growth and maintaining a healthy interior setting. Furthermore, utilizing dehumidifiers in moist areas can help reduce humidity levels, making it harder for mold to grow.

Routinely preserving the building and evaluating's exterior can also protect against dampness invasion. what to do after mold remediation. Making sure that gutters are clear, downspouts straight water away from the foundation, and the roofing is in excellent condition can assist prevent water from permeating into the structure. Correctly securing windows and doors can also aid keep dampness out

Any kind of leakages or spills need to be cleaned and dried within 24-48 hours to avoid mold and mildew development. By implementing these moisture control steps, the danger of mold and mildew returning can be significantly decreased, producing a much healthier interior atmosphere.

Cleaning and Disinfection Protocols

To make certain thorough mold remediation, precise adherence to certain cleansing and sanitation methods is vital. Cleansing and sanitation protocols play a crucial function in the post-mold removal stage to avoid the recurrence of mold growth and make sure a healthy and safe environment. The first step in this procedure is the elimination of any kind of noticeable mold and mildew growth making use of ideal cleansing representatives and methods. It is important to make use of EPA-approved fungicides and anti-bacterials to properly get rid of mold and mildew spores and avoid their regrowth.

In addition, carrying out preventive steps such as using mold preventions and keeping correct ventilation can assist lessen the threat of future mold infestations. By complying with rigorous cleansing and disinfection methods, home proprietors can make certain the successful removal of mold and mildew and develop a healthy and balanced indoor environment for passengers.
